The present invention belongs to the technical field of sludge dewatering equipment, and specifically relates to an integrated sludge concentration and dewatering treatment device and method, comprising a bottom frame, a conditioning box mounted on one end of the bottom frame, a treatment box mounted on the other end of the bottom frame, a spiral body fixedly mounted in the treatment box, and a spiral shaft running through the spiral body; the spiral body is divided into a concentration section and a dewatering section; wherein the concentration section is formed by alternating stacking of a first static ring and a first dynamic ring, the outer rings of both sides of the first static ring are staggered and integrally formed with inserts, and when the first static rings are stacked, the inserts are staggered and docked with each other to form an annular encirclement, and the first dynamic ring is embedded in the encirclement, and the outer diameter of the first dynamic ring is smaller than the inner diameter of the encirclement. The present invention can perform preliminary filtration on sewage, improve the degree of freedom of the dynamic ring of the concentration section, enable it to move simultaneously in the circumferential and radial directions, reduce the probability of sludge blocking the shaft, and after clogging, some of the dynamic rings and static rings can be removed for easy cleaning.

Technical Field
The invention belongs to the technical field of sludge dewatering equipment, and particularly relates to sludge concentration and dewatering integrated treatment equipment and a method.
Background
Along with the development of technology, at the present stage, sludge concentration and dehydration integrated treatment equipment has a plurality of types, wherein the application is that the spiral shell stacking machine is widely used, and the spiral shell stacking machine has the advantages of small occupied area, high efficiency, energy saving, high automation degree and the like.
The working principle of the spiral shell stacking machine is mainly based on the spiral extrusion and filtration principle, and is mainly divided into two parts, namely a concentration section and a dehydration section. The spiral pile body is formed on the periphery of a spiral shaft by using a mode that a static ring and a movable ring are alternately stacked, and when the spiral pushing shaft rotates, a plurality of movable rings arranged on the periphery of the pushing shaft relatively move. Under the action of gravity, water is filtered out from the gaps of the relatively moving lamination sheets, so that the sludge is concentrated rapidly, meanwhile, the gap between the static ring and the moving ring of the dewatering section is gradually reduced, and meanwhile, the axial distance of the screw shaft is continuously reduced, so that the dewatering work of the sludge is completed by using the internal pressure.
However, in the actual use process of the device, large granular substances such as stones which are not cleaned thoroughly can be mixed in the device due to improper operation or diversified sludge characteristics, so that the phenomenon of blocking a shaft of sludge is generated in a spiral body stacking dehydration section, namely, the sludge is adsorbed on a spiral shaft and rotates along with the spiral shaft, and due to the fact that a spiral body stacking cavity is limited, the larger the amount of the sludge, the larger the generated internal pressure is, the more easily the sludge is hardened into blocks, the sludge can be extruded out of a ring piece gap, and even the spiral body stacking machine cannot normally complete dehydration work.
Secondly, because stationary ring and moving ring are all integral structure after stifled axle, can only dismantle gear motor, take out the screw axis and clear up the mud that hardens, install again, because fold spiral shell organism type great, need just can accomplish this dismantlement operation with the help of large-scale machinery, very troublesome, seriously influence work efficiency.
Disclosure of Invention
The invention aims to provide a sludge concentration and dehydration integrated treatment device and method, which can be used for carrying out primary filtration on sewage, and similarly, the combined structure of a static ring and a moving ring is utilized to improve the degree of freedom of the moving ring of a concentration section, so that the moving ring can move in the circumferential direction and the radial direction simultaneously, the probability of blocking a shaft by sludge is reduced, and after the shaft is blocked, part of the moving ring and the static ring can be removed, so that the cleaning is convenient.
The technical scheme adopted by the invention is as follows:
The sludge concentration and dehydration integrated treatment equipment comprises a bottom frame, a conditioning box arranged at one end of the bottom frame, a treatment box arranged at the other end of the bottom frame, a spiral stacking body fixedly arranged in the treatment box and a spiral shaft penetrating through the spiral stacking body;
the spiral stacking body is divided into a concentrating section and a dewatering section, wherein,
The concentrating section is formed by alternately stacking a first stationary ring and a first movable ring, wherein the outer rings of the two side surfaces of the first stationary ring are staggered and integrally formed with embedded blocks, the embedded blocks are mutually staggered and butted to form an annular surrounding ring when the first stationary ring is stacked, the first movable ring is embedded in the surrounding ring, and the outer diameter of the first movable ring is smaller than the inner diameter of the surrounding ring so as to enable the first movable ring to circumferentially and radially displace in the surrounding ring;
The dehydration section is formed by alternately stacking a second stationary ring, a limiting ring and a second movable ring, and the limiting ring is circumferentially arranged on the periphery of the second movable ring so as to limit the second movable ring to circumferentially rotate within a limited range.
As a preferable scheme, the first stationary ring is formed by staggered combination of two groups of first half ring bodies, a first fixing lug is integrally formed at the top of the first half ring bodies, a combined fixing lug is integrally formed at a combined port, and two groups of combined fixing lugs are respectively provided with a combined ring and a half ring groove in a staggered mode on two side faces of the combined fixing lug.
As a preferable scheme, the embedded blocks are Z-shaped, and the two ends of the embedded blocks are staggered to form a notch for mutual stacking and clamping.
As a preferable scheme, the first movable ring inner ring circumferential array is provided with an outer groove, and the outer surface and the outer groove are provided with outer grooves corresponding to the circumferential array, so that the friction force of the contact surface is improved.
As a preferable scheme, the second stationary ring is integrally provided with second fixing lugs which are identical to the first fixing lugs in shape, and the limiting rings are matched with the second fixing lugs and are arranged in the same number.
As a preferable scheme, the second fixing lug and the limiting ring are stacked in series through the pull rod, the second moving ring is limited in an annular ring formed by the limiting ring, the outer diameter of the second moving ring is identical with the inner diameter of the annular ring, and the first fixing lug and the combined ring are stacked in series through the pull rod.
As a preferable scheme, the second movable ring is formed by staggered combination of two groups of second semi-ring bodies, Z-shaped notches are arranged at two ends of the second semi-ring bodies in a staggered mode, and limit grooves and limit protrusions which are matched with each other are respectively arranged on the surfaces of the two groups of Z-shaped notches.
As a preferable scheme, a metering box is integrally formed on one side of the tempering box far away from the treatment box, a communication port communicated with each other is formed between the tempering box and the bottom of the metering box, and a filter bin assembly for primary filtering of sewage is arranged in the communication port and comprises a rotary support shaft connected between the side walls of the communication port in a rotating way and a filter bin circumferentially arranged on the rotary support shaft;
the rotary fulcrum shaft is provided with supporting blades in a circumferential array, and the filter bin is arranged in adjacent gaps among the supporting blades;
the circular arc surface of the filter bin is provided with filter holes in an array mode, and conical petals are arranged on the inner sides of the filter holes so as to collect large-particle impurities into the filter bin;
the support blade is far away from the one end of the rotary fulcrum shaft and is provided with a mounting groove, two sides of the outer end of the filter bin are integrally formed with connecting folded edges which are clamped and embedded in the mounting groove, and the center of the mounting groove is embedded with a fastening strip through a screw so as to fasten the connecting folded edges in the mounting groove.
As a preferred scheme, the filter bin assembly further comprises a rubber brush arranged at the top bottom end of the communication port, the rubber brush is tangentially attached to the outer surface of the filter bin so as to clean the surface of the filter bin, and a clamping seat fixed to the side wall of the communication port is fixedly connected to the rubber brush.
The integrated sludge concentration and dehydration treatment method adopts the integrated sludge concentration and dehydration treatment equipment and comprises the following steps:
The sewage is fully mixed with the liquid medicine through a conditioning box and then is conveyed into the spiral body, and the sewage mixture is gradually conveyed from a concentration section to a dehydration section of the spiral body through the spiral rotation of a spiral shaft;
When the sewage passes through the concentration section, the spiral shaft continuously rotates and drives the sewage mixture in the stacked spiral body to rotate, the spirally rotated sewage mixture synchronously drives the first movable ring to rotate so as to perform circumferential and radial displacement within the range limited by the embedded block, and water is filtered out from the stacking gap of the embedded block by utilizing radial pushing force and gravity, so that the sludge is rapidly concentrated;
Step three, under the condition that the screw shaft continuously rotates and pushes, the sewage mixture passing through the concentration section enters the dehydration section, the concentrated sludge continuously moves forwards along with the rotation of the screw shaft, the screw pitch of the screw shaft gradually reduces along the outlet direction of the mud cake, and meanwhile, the gap between the second movable ring and the second static ring also gradually reduces, so that the pressure born by the sludge continuously is gradually increased, the water is extruded and discharged, and the water is extruded and discharged by the back pressure plate at the outlet to finish dehydration;
and fourthly, when the shaft is blocked by sludge, the fixed shafts of the first stationary rings are detached, the two groups of first half ring bodies are respectively taken down from the top and the bottom of the screw shaft, so that a larger gap is generated between the first movable rings, then high-pressure water flow is utilized to wash sludge caking, the sludge caking is discharged from the gap, the inside of the spiral body is dredged, the first half ring bodies are assembled on the screw shaft again through the fixed shafts, and the steps one to three are repeated for concentrating and dehydrating the sludge.
The invention has the technical effects that:
According to the invention, the first stationary ring and the first movable ring are stacked to form the concentration section of the spiral stacking body, the annular surrounding ring with larger diameter is formed by the crossed stacking of the embedded blocks, so that the first movable ring can perform circumferential displacement and radial displacement in the annular surrounding ring, compared with the traditional structure, only circumferential displacement can be generated, the radial displacement can accelerate the discharge of filtered water, the embedded blocks can block sludge, so that the sludge cannot be discharged from between the annular sheets, the probability of blocking a shaft by the sludge is further reduced, and the smooth progress of sludge concentration and dehydration is ensured.
According to the invention, the filter bin assembly is arranged, large particulate matters in sewage can be filtered by utilizing the cooperation of the filter holes and the conical flaps, so that the conical flaps are spread to enter the filter bin to be collected under the action of water flow impact force, meanwhile, the filter bin can be driven to rotate by the water flow impact force in the sewage flowing process, the large particulate matters can be uniformly collected by the filter bin, the filter bin is prevented from being blocked to influence the filtration and the sewage passing, and meanwhile, the sewage and the liquid medicine can be sufficiently stirred in the rotating process, so that the sewage and the liquid medicine are fully mixed.
According to the invention, the first stationary ring and the second movable ring are arranged to be in a separable structure, the first stationary ring is stacked in series through the pull rod in the normal use process, so that the first stationary ring can be stably combined into a whole, the first movable ring is stably supported, meanwhile, the second movable ring is mutually and oppositely combined, the form of the first stationary ring and the second stationary ring can be kept stable in the same-inner-diameter annular ring formed by the limiting rings, separation cannot occur, and therefore, the first stationary ring and the second stationary ring can stably work when in use, and when in shaft blockage, the pull rod can be removed easily from the screw shaft, so that the blocked sludge can be conveniently cleaned, the cleaning efficiency after shaft blockage is improved, and the sludge concentration and dehydration efficiency is further improved.

Detailed Description
The present invention will be specifically described with reference to examples below in order to make the objects and advantages of the present invention more apparent. It should be understood that the following text is intended to describe only one or more specific embodiments of the invention and does not limit the scope of the invention strictly as claimed.
As shown in fig. 1-19, the sludge concentration and dehydration integrated treatment equipment comprises a bottom frame 1, a tempering box 2 arranged at one end of the bottom frame 1, a treatment box 3 arranged at the other end of the bottom frame 1, a spiral stacking body 4 fixedly arranged in the treatment box 3 and a spiral shaft 5 penetrating through the spiral stacking body 4, wherein the tempering box 2 is used for adding medicines to enable sewage to generate flocculation, after the sewage is fully mixed, the sewage is input into the spiral stacking body 4 in the treatment box 3, the sewage is gradually conveyed from an inlet end to an outlet end through rotation of the spiral shaft 5, and the sludge is extruded into mud cakes after concentration and dehydration and is discharged.
Wherein, install base case 11 on the underframe 1, install the processing case 3 on base case 11 simultaneously, will follow the moisture that filters out in the spiral shell body 4 and pass through the processing case 3 and discharge to the base case 11 in collect, perhaps directly discharge through its export.
Referring to fig. 1-2, a metering tank 21 is integrally formed at a side of the conditioning tank 2 far from the treatment tank 3, and a dosing tube 23 is installed at one side thereof so as to add a medicine (polyacrylamide, etc.) to cause flocculation of sludge in the sewage under the effects of charge neutralization and adsorption bridging, a feed tube 22 extending to the inner top end thereof is installed at the bottom of the metering tank 21 so as to continuously convey the sewage to be treated to the inside thereof, and simultaneously, a first speed reducing motor 26 connected with a rotating shaft extending into the conditioning tank 2 through a speed reducer is installed at the top of the conditioning tank 2, and a stirring impeller 27 is fixedly installed on the rotating shaft so as to stir the medicine and the sewage sufficiently, the reaction is more thorough, and a liquid level meter 24 is installed at one side of the conditioning tank 2 so as to monitor the amount of sewage in the conditioning tank 2 and dose the medicine.
One side of the tempering tank 2 is provided with an electric control box 25 for controlling the operation of the equipment so as to manually participate in controlling the equipment.
Referring to fig. 2 and fig. 14 to 19, in order to filter sewage, large particles (stones and other substances) are filtered and collected, so as to avoid influencing concentration and dehydration of sludge, a communication port 28 which is mutually communicated is formed between the tempering tank 2 and the bottom of the metering tank 21, and a filter bin assembly 6 for primary filtering of sewage is mounted in the communication port 28, and the filter bin assembly comprises a rotary support shaft 61 rotatably connected between the side walls of the communication port 28 and a filter bin 62 circumferentially arrayed on the rotary support shaft 61, and can drive the filter bin 62 to rotate by utilizing water flow impact force to collect large particles in sewage.
Referring to fig. 14-15, six groups of supporting leaves 611 are mounted on the rotating support shaft 61 in a circumferential array, the impact force of sewage flowing is utilized to act on the supporting leaves 611, so that the rotating support shaft 61 and the filtering bin 62 fixed on the rotating support shaft 61 can be driven to synchronously rotate, meanwhile, six groups of filtering bins 62 with three-dimensional fan-shaped structures are mounted in adjacent gaps between the supporting leaves 611, filtering holes 621 are formed in an array on the circular arc surface, conical flaps 622 (as shown in fig. 16 and 19) made of rubber materials are mounted on the inner sides of the filtering holes 621, when large-particle substances are wrapped and clamped by sewage and enter the conical flaps 622 through the filtering holes 621, the upper valves of the large-particle substances are continuously propped up, so that the large-particle substances smoothly enter the filtering bin 62, and then the conical flaps 622 are reset, so that water, sludge and other flocculating substances can enter the tempering box 2 through the structure, and large-particle impurities can not pass through the structure, can be collected into the filtering bin 62, filtration of sewage is completed, normal concentration and dehydration of the sludge are influenced, and meanwhile, in the filtering bin 62 is continuously rotated, the filtering bin 62 is blocked, and the sewage can be fully stirred, and the sewage can be fully mixed and stirred.
Referring to fig. 16-18, for convenient installation and disassembly of the filter cartridge 62, an installation groove 612 is formed at one end of the supporting blade 611 far away from the rotating support shaft 61, and connection flanges 623 which are clamped and embedded in the installation groove 612 are integrally formed at two sides of the outer extending end of the filter cartridge 62, the connection flanges 623 inside the filter cartridge can be pressed tightly by embedding the fastening strips 63 in the center of the installation groove 612 through screws, so that the filter cartridge can not be separated, and when the filter cartridge 62 needs to be cleaned, the fastening strips 63 are removed, the filter cartridge 62 can be removed from the supporting blade 611, so that large particulate matters inside the filter cartridge can be cleaned conveniently, and meanwhile, the filter cartridge is convenient to disassemble, so that later maintenance can be performed conveniently.
Next, referring to fig. 14 to 15 specifically, in order to avoid the filter surface of the filter bin 62 being blocked, a rubber brush 64 is further installed at the top end and the bottom end of the communication port 28, and the rubber brush 64 is fixedly installed on the side wall of the communication port 28 through a clamping seat 641, and meanwhile, the rubber brush 64 is tangentially attached to the outer surface of the filter bin 62, so that the filter surface of the filter bin 62 is continuously cleaned in the continuous rotation process, and the filter surface is prevented from being blocked, so that the filtering effect of the filter bin is ensured.
Referring to fig. 3 to 4, in the present embodiment, two sets of screw shafts 5 are arranged in parallel with the spiral body 4, and are installed in the treatment tank 3 in an inclined parallel manner, and the spiral body 4 is divided into a concentrating section and a dewatering section, and respectively concentrates and dewaters sludge.
Referring to fig. 5-6, the concentration section is formed by alternately stacking the first stationary ring 41 and the first movable ring 42, wherein the embedded blocks 413 are formed on the outer rings of two sides of the first stationary ring 41 in an alternating integrated manner, and the embedded blocks 413 are mutually in staggered butt joint when the first stationary ring 41 is stacked to form an annular surrounding ring, the first movable ring 42 is embedded in the surrounding ring, meanwhile, the outer diameter of the first movable ring 42 is smaller than the inner diameter of the surrounding ring, and the inner diameter of the first stationary ring 41 is the same as the outer diameter of the screw shaft 5, and the inner diameter of the first movable ring 42 is smaller than the outer diameter of the screw shaft 5, so that when the screw shaft 5 rotates, the sludge mixture is driven to rotate, the first movable ring 42 is driven to rotate circumferentially by sludge, radial displacement is carried out in the annular surrounding ring formed by the embedded blocks 413 due to radial extrusion of the sludge, and radial displacement is realized in the process of continuous circumferential rotation, and the sludge concentration effect is improved, and meanwhile, water can be continuously pushed and discharged from a stacking gap of the first ring 41.
Next, referring to fig. 5, the insert 413 may form a stacking gap with the side surface of the first stationary ring 41 after being stacked in a staggered manner, so that moisture passes through the stacking gap, and the insert 413 covers the continuous annular gap, so that sludge cannot be smoothly discharged from the gap, thereby improving the condition that sludge is extruded from between the annular sheets when the shaft is blocked by the sludge, and further ensuring smooth operation of the concentration section.
Further, the inner circumferential array of the inner ring surface of the first movable ring 42 is provided with the inner angular groove 421, so that when the inner ring surface contacts the sludge mixture, the contact area can be increased, the contact friction force is increased, the sludge can more stably drive the first movable ring 42 to rotate when rotating, the rotating efficiency is improved, the periodicity of circumferential rotation and radial rotation is further ensured, water can be effectively discharged, the outer circumferential array of the outer surface of the first movable ring 42 and the outer circumferential array of the outer circumferential groove 422 are provided, a cutting edge is formed on the outer surface of the first movable ring 42, and when large-particle substances are extruded to enter between the extrusion surfaces of the first movable ring 42 and the first stationary ring 41, the large-particle substances can be crushed by utilizing the cutting force of mutual rotation, so that the blocking phenomenon is reduced, and the equipment is ensured to stably work.
Referring to fig. 9-11, in the present embodiment, the dewatering section is formed by alternately stacking the second stationary ring 43, the limiting ring 44 and the second moving ring 45, and four groups of limiting rings 44 are circumferentially arranged on the outer periphery of the second moving ring 45 to form an annular ring, so that the second moving ring 45 is limited in the annular ring formed by the limiting rings 44, the outer diameter of the second moving ring 45 is the same as the inner diameter of the annular ring, the inner diameters of the second stationary ring 43 and the second moving ring 45 are the same as the outer diameter of the screw shaft 5, and the stacking gap between the second stationary ring 43, the limiting ring 44 and the second moving ring 45 is gradually reduced compared with the stacking gap between the first stationary ring 41 and the first moving ring 42, so that the inner pressure is gradually increased to dewater the sludge in cooperation with the continuously reduced screw pitch of the screw shaft 5, so as to ensure that the sludge can be thoroughly dewatered.
Of course, in other embodiments, the dehydration sections may also be combined by alternately stacking the first stationary ring 41 and the first movable ring 42, and may be selected according to the specific use situation.
Referring to fig. 8, for easy disassembly during shaft blocking, the first stationary ring 41 is formed by interlacing two groups of first ring halves 411, meanwhile, a first fixing lug 412 is integrally formed at the top of the first ring halves 411, a combined fixing lug 415 is integrally formed at a combined port, and two sides of the two groups of combined fixing lugs 415 are respectively interlaced with a combined ring 416 and a semi-ring groove 417, and the thickness is equal to the thickness of the first stationary ring 41.
During assembly, the assembly ring 416 can be embedded into the semi-ring groove 417 and stacked together in series through the pull rod 46, and simultaneously the first fixing lug 412 is connected in series, so that the assembly of the assembly ring 416 and the semi-ring groove can be realized, and then the assembly ring can be installed in the processing box 3 by utilizing the supporting seat 47 and the nut and other components to form the concentration section of the spiral stacking body 4.
When the sewage treatment tank is blocked, the two groups of first half ring bodies 411 can be separated from each other by removing the pull rod 46, and are removed from the screw shaft 5, so that a large sewage discharge gap is generated, meanwhile, the spray pipe 31 is arranged in the treatment tank 3, the spray heads 32 are arranged on the spray pipe in an array manner, high-pressure water flow can be sprayed out to clean the agglomerated sludge, and the second gear motor 53 and the screw shaft 5 are not required to be detached.
Furthermore, the embedded blocks 413 are zigzag, and the two ends of the embedded blocks are staggered to form the notches 414, which can be mutually clamped into a whole during stacking, so that the first half ring bodies 411 can not radially relatively displace due to mutual interference of the embedded blocks 413, and the stability of mutual combination of the first half ring bodies 411 is ensured.
Referring to fig. 11-13, the second movable ring 45 is formed by interlacing two groups of second half ring bodies 451, two ends of the second half ring bodies 451 are staggered and provided with Z-shaped notches 452, and when the surfaces of the two groups of Z-shaped notches 452 are respectively provided with mutually matched limiting grooves 453 and limiting protrusions 454 so that the limiting grooves 453 are mutually combined into a whole, the limiting protrusions 454 can be embedded into the limiting grooves 453 to enable the limiting grooves to be mutually combined and stable, radial displacement cannot occur, meanwhile, because the stacking gap between the second half ring bodies 451 and the side surfaces of the second stationary ring 43 in the dehydration section is smaller, the gap between the second half ring bodies 451 and the side surfaces of the second stationary ring 43 is smaller than the thickness of the second half ring bodies 451, so that the two groups of second half ring bodies 451 do not need to generate longitudinal displacement and are separated, the second movable ring 45 is limited in an annular ring formed by the limiting ring 44, and the outer diameter of the second movable ring 45 is the same as the inner diameter of the annular ring, so that the limiting protrusions 454 can keep a circular shape stable in the annular ring formed by the limiting ring 44 with the same inner diameter, and cannot separate due to rotation, and dehydration work can be stably performed.
It should be noted that, the second stationary ring 43 is integrally formed with the second fixing lugs 431 having the same shape as the first fixing lugs 412, and six groups of the second fixing lugs 431 are provided in this embodiment, and the limiting rings 44 are matched with the second fixing lugs 431 and the same number of the second fixing lugs 431 are provided, and the second fixing lugs 431 and the limiting rings 44 are stacked in series and integrated together through the tie rods 46, and are mounted in the processing box 3 by using the supporting seat 47 and the nut to form the dehydration section of the spiral stacking body 4.
When the shaft is blocked, the limiting ring 44 can be detached by removing the pull rod 46, and meanwhile, the second half ring body 451 of the combined limiting ring is detached from both sides of the screw shaft 5, so that a pollution discharge gap is formed between the second static rings 43, and the blocked sludge is cleaned.
Of course, in other embodiments, the second stationary ring 43 may be replaced with the first stationary ring 41 of a separable construction to facilitate removal of the stationary ring of the segment for improved cleaning efficiency.
Referring to fig. 1-3, two ends of the screw shaft 5 are provided with a bearing seat bin 51 and a discharge bin 52 for supporting the screw shaft 5 to rotate, the bearing seat bin 51 and the discharge bin 52 are fixedly arranged outside two end surfaces of the treatment box 3 through a supporting seat 47, a feed inlet on the bearing seat bin 51 is communicated with a discharge outlet at the top of the tempering box 2 through a pipeline, sewage fully mixed with liquid medicine can be transmitted into the spiral stacking body 4 through the bearing seat bin 51 by utilizing the pipeline, and meanwhile, the outer side surface of the discharge bin 52 is also provided with a second speed reducing motor 53 for driving the screw shaft 5 to rotate so as to continuously convey the input sewage upwards in the spiral stacking body 4 to finish concentration and dehydration.
As shown in fig. 1 to 19, a sludge concentration and dehydration integrated treatment method, to which the sludge concentration and dehydration integrated treatment apparatus of the present embodiment is applied, includes the steps of:
Firstly, inputting sewage into a metering box 21 through a feed pipe 22, adding quantitative liquid medicine by utilizing a dosing pipe 23, then conveying the sewage into the conditioning box 2 through a communication port 28 at the bottom of the metering box 21 under the action of a pump body pushing force, simultaneously pushing a filter bin 62 to continuously rotate so as to filter and collect large-particle impurities, driving a stirring impeller 27 to rotate and stir the filtered sewage in the conditioning box 2 through a first gear motor 26 to fully mix the sewage with the liquid medicine, conveying the mixed sewage into a spiral body 4, and driving a spiral shaft 5 to rotate in the spiral body 4 through a second gear motor 53 to gradually convey a sewage mixture from a concentration section to a dehydration section of the spiral body 4.
And secondly, when the sludge passes through the concentration section, the spiral shaft 5 continuously rotates and drives the sewage mixture in the spiral stacking body 4 to rotate, the spirally rotated sewage mixture synchronously drives the first movable ring 42 to rotate so as to perform circumferential and radial displacement within the range limited by the embedded block 413, and water is filtered out from the stacking gap of the embedded block 413 by utilizing radial pushing force and gravity, so that the sludge is rapidly concentrated.
Step three, under the condition that the screw shaft 5 is continuously rotated and pushed, the sewage mixture passing through the concentration section can enter the dehydration section, the concentrated sludge continuously moves forwards along with the rotation of the screw shaft 5, the screw pitch of the screw shaft 5 is gradually reduced along the outlet direction of the mud cake, and meanwhile, the gap between the second movable ring 45 and the second stationary ring 43 is gradually reduced, so that the pressure on the sludge is continuously increased gradually, the water is extruded and discharged, and the water is extruded and discharged under the extrusion of the back pressure plate at the outlet, and the dehydration is completed.
And fourthly, when the shaft is blocked by sludge, the pull rod 46 is detached from the supporting seat 47, two groups of first half ring bodies 411 are respectively detached from the top and the bottom of the screw shaft 5, larger sewage discharge gaps are formed between the first movable rings 42, meanwhile, the second half ring bodies 451 are detached from two sides of the screw shaft 5, larger sewage discharge gaps are formed between the second stationary rings 43, then high-pressure water flow sprayed by the spray head 32 is utilized to flush sludge agglomerates, so that the sludge agglomerates are discharged from the sewage discharge gaps, dredging of the inside of the spiral stacking body 4 is completed, the first half ring bodies 411 and the second half ring bodies 451 are assembled on the supporting seat 47 again through the pull rod 46, and the first half ring bodies 451 and the second half ring bodies are sleeved on the outer surface of the screw shaft 5 in a ring mode, and then the steps one to three are repeated for concentrating and dehydrating the sludge.
